Nicki Minaj, born Onika Tanya Maraj in Trinidad and Tobago, is a rapper, singer, and songwriter known for her bold and innovative style. She rose to fame in the late 2000s with her mixtapes and collaborations, eventually releasing her debut album "Pink Friday" in 2010. Minaj has become one of the most influential female rappers in the industry, praised for her rapid-fire flow, versatile delivery, and larger-than-life persona.
With numerous chart-topping hits and collaborations with artists across genres, Nicki Minaj has solidified her status as a powerhouse in the music industry. Her songs often blend elements of hip-hop, pop, and dance music, showcasing her versatility as an artist. Known for her colorful wigs, animated alter egos, and fearless lyrics, Minaj continues to push boundaries and inspire a new generation of artists.
